Symbiosis Center for Management Studies, Noida celebrated its 15th Foundation Day with Alumni Meet 2026, themed “Steps and Stories: Echoes That Bind.” The event was held on January 31, 2026, at the institute’s auditorium and lawn area, and was attended by around 70 alumni from various graduating batches.
The main objective of the alumni meet was to reconnect former students with the institute and strengthen long-standing relationships. Faculty members and administrators reflected on SCMS Noida’s 15-year journey of academic excellence, industry exposure, and student development, while appreciating the professional achievements of the alumni.
A key highlight of the evening was the cultural performances presented by current students. Energetic dance routines and musical acts filled the atmosphere with excitement and joy. These performances showcased the creativity and talent that continue to define the SCMS Noida experience across generations.
The event also featured interactive games and informal engagement activities that encouraged cross-batch bonding and networking. Alumni shared memories from their college days and discussed their professional journeys. Moments spent at the campus tuck shop over tea, coffee, and Maggi brought back fond memories of student life.
The Alumni Meet 2026 concluded on a positive and forward-looking note. Several alumni expressed interest in contributing to future initiatives such as mentorship programs, guest lectures, and institutional activities. The event reflected SCMS Noida’s vision of nurturing lifelong relationships that extend well beyond graduation.
